This invention relates to elastic braids of the type used, for example, as adjuncts to garments and other forms of wearing apparel, and finds particular utility in such articles as shoe strings,
suspender attaching loops, and the like.
Heretofore elastic laces have commonly been made by braiding cotton orother textile yarn around an elastic core consisting usually of vulcanized rubber. While such laces are elastic to some extent they are not at all durable or satisfactory as the amount of stretch of such laces is limited by the weave or character of the outer covering. Thus if the covering be closely or tightly woven very little stretch is permitted and the elastic character desired is not attained. On the other hand, if the covering be loosely-woven about the rubber core to permit the requisite amount of stretch, the lacing, when normally contracted,- is unduly bulky, while its strength or holding power depends almost wholly upon the core element, to which the loose outer covering contributes little or nothing and after a short period of use the core breaks or loses enough of its elasticity to prevent contraction of the lacing to its normal dimensions and consequently the lacing more or less completely loses its desired elastic character. Moreover, as the outer covering is necessarily of a loose texture to permit stretching, it is easily abraded and worn off so as to expose the core, and when thus exposed the core soon deteriorates and breaks.
In accordance with the present invention, I prefer to make the entire lace of elastic thread or yarn instead of merely applying an outer covering to elastic core as above described. In such a material, (consisting wholly of independently elastic yarns 01' threads, associated to form a braid, for example) each of the constituent threads, acting independently of the others, elastically opposes elongation of the braid as a whole, and thus if one or more of the constituent threads should break during use, the elasticity of the braid as a whole is not wholly lost, 45 even though impaired to a slight degree.
As applied to shoe laces, the present invention has a further advantage in that it facilitates the ready formation of a tip without requiring the application of extraneous material. For example, when the elastic threads forming the braid consist of rubber filaments sheathedwlth a suitable covering, the braid, when subjected to heat and pressure, particularly if first moistened with a rubber solvent or suitable soiteningreagent, is 3 so consolidated as to form a good and eificient tip which retains its shape and stillness throughout the life of the lace.
In making this improved braid I prefer to use elastic threads each consisting of a filament of any desired cross section, such, for example, as may be produced by the extrusion (from a spinneret) of rubber latex into a suitable coagulant, the fine, regular and smooth-surfaced threads thus produced being then appropriately covered,- coated or sheathed, for example, by winding them with textile yarn. Alternatively, the elastic filament may be made by cutting from a sheet of proper thickness,the winding of the elastic filament with a tensioned yarn reducing the filament to substantially circular section whatever its original section may have been. It is thus possible to provide an elastic thread of very small and uniform diameter which is capable of being braideddn a braiding machine of the usual type without any'substantial change in the tension devicesordinarily employed. The elastic braid may thus be made at substantially the same rate of production as ordinary braid, and from yarns of a wide range of sizes, colors, and materials, such yarns being braided in accordance with any desired practice and of any appropriate cross section, the finished'braid being smooth and wear resistant and having no core to be exposed in use. The braid isthus of better appearance and more .desirable than previous elastic braids and is of wider usefulness. Since, as above noted, tips for shoe laces may readily be made from this v braid without the application of metal or other tip forming material, it is possible to make elastic shoe laces very cheaply and of better and more durable quality than has heretofore been possible.
While as above noted the invention is particularly useful in making shoe laces, I'do not wish to limit myself to this particular article and as another particular use have mentioned its employment in providing an attachment loop or frog for suspenders. Obviously other garment supporting devices may be made advantageously from this material and braids for. other purposes than I garment supports may likewise be formed in the same manner.

The lace shown by way of example in Figs. 1 to 4 comprise a tubular braid 10of elastic threads or strands 11, each of which, as shown in Figs. 5 and 6, consists of a rubber filament 12 of appropriate cross section, such as may be produced by the extrusion of rubber latex from a spinneret into a suitable coagulant, or by cutting a sheet of rubber of proper thickness, the rubber filaments each having a covering comprising overlapped textile strands 13 and 14 which are wound helically about the filament, While the latter is iinder tension to form a covered yarn such as shown in Fig. 5,. which is of substantially circular section due to the winding of the textile strands, while under tension, about the filament, and the resultant yarn is smooth, strong, and may be substantially as fine as ordinary textile yarns used for similar purposes. Obviously other appropriate forms of covering, whether of textile or other material, may be applied to the rubber filament, if desired. Such elastic threads are braided to form a lace having either a tubular structure, as shown in Figs. 1 to 4, or a flat tape or ribbon 10', as shown in Fig. 7. For this purpose a braiding machine of usual type may be employed Without the necessity of making any substantial change in the tension devices ordinarily employed.
The elastic braid thus formed may be provided with suitable tips 15 either before or after cutting into desired lengths. While the tips may be applied in any desired way, I preferably moisten the material at the proper point with a rubber solvent or softening reagent, and then subject the portion thus treated to heat and'pressure in a suitable die, as shown in Fig. 8, this latter operation expelling the solvent or softening reagent and consolidating the end portions of the rubber filaments to form a smooth and well-defined tip which will retain its shape and stifiness throughout the life of the lace.
Desirably instead of first cutting the braid into suitable lengths, spaced portions of a continuous run of braid may first be treated with the solvent and then subjected to heat and pressure as described, the treated portions being spaced a distance equal to the desired lengths of the indi-- vidual laces. After the completion of this operation the portions thus treated are severed by a central transverse cut, and thus a single treated portion provides the tips for the adjacent ends of two successive laces.

The garment frog shown in Fig. 10 comprises a tubular braided structure provided with an integral sleeve 31 through which the free end 32 is passed. When the looped portion 33 is subjected to tension the walls. of the sleeve 31 contract around and firmly grip the free end 32, thus preventing any shift in its position in the sleeve. The loop 33 may be adjusted by relieving the tension and drawing the free end 32 in one direction or the other through the sleeve. A knot 34 may be tied adjacent to the tip of the free end to prevent the same from being accidentally drawn through the sleeve.
While the diiferent types of .braid herein shown and described preferably consist wholly of elastic threads, it is to be understood that my invention is not limited to this particular feature as a braid satisfactory for some purposes may be made by using strands of any suitable textile material in conjunction with elastic threads and employing the usual type of braiding machine. It may be desirable, however, in such case to use a different tension on the respective threads and to vary the same in accordance with the desired degree of elasticity of the braid as a whole.
